Fashion Merchandising: From Concept to Consumer

What is Fashion Merchandising?

Fashion merchandising is the process of planning, developing, and presenting fashion products to consumers. It encompasses the entire lifecycle of a garment or accessory, from initial trend identification to its final sale in a retail environment. The goal is to understand and anticipate consumer needs, ensuring the right products are available at the right time and price.

Key Concepts in Fashion Merchandising

Several core concepts underpin successful fashion merchandising:

  • Trend Forecasting: Predicting future fashion trends through analysis of cultural, economic, and social factors.
  • Product Development: Translating trends into marketable designs and ensuring quality production.
  • Buying & Assortment Planning: Selecting and purchasing merchandise for retail, balancing variety, quantity, and price points.
  • Visual Merchandising: Creating appealing store displays and product presentations to attract customers and stimulate sales.
  • Pricing Strategies: Determining optimal prices based on cost, market value, and perceived worth.

Deep Dive into the Merchandising Process

The merchandising process is iterative and highly collaborative. It begins with market research and trend analysis, followed by design and sampling. Buyers then make crucial decisions on quantities and styles to procure. Production management ensures timely delivery, while marketing and sales teams prepare for launch. Finally, visual merchandising plays a vital role in the point of sale.

Challenges and Misconceptions

A common misconception is that fashion merchandising is solely about buying clothes. In reality, it involves deep analytical skills, strategic planning, and understanding consumer psychology. Challenges include managing inventory effectively, adapting to rapid trend cycles, and navigating global supply chains.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: What skills are essential for a fashion merchandiser?
A: Key skills include analytical thinking, creativity, communication, negotiation, and a strong understanding of the fashion market.

Q: How does technology impact fashion merchandising?
A: Technology aids in trend forecasting, data analysis for sales, inventory management, and the growth of e-commerce platforms.
